Link to Register for the Free Webinar  In this episode, Rita-Soledad Fernandez Paulino, a queer Mexican-American money and self-care coach, explains the importance of sinking funds for Black, Indigenous, People of Color (BIPOC), women, and LGBTQ+ communities aiming for early retirement without compromising wellness. The host announces a free webinar on May 13th and then dives into the concept of sinking funds, explaining their purpose, how they differ from emergency funds, and the steps to set them up. Listeners will learn about the emotional benefits of sinking funds, prioritizing joy and long-term planning, and the practicalities of managing multiple funds. The episode covers strategies for staying consistent, avoiding guilt, and making financial decisions that support both personal well-being and community care. Practical tips include using high-yield savings accounts, calculating contributions, and adjusting plans as needed.
